黑狐家游戏

深入解析,数据仓库与数据库之间的本质区别及其应用场景,数据仓库和数据库有什么区别?

欧气 0 0

本文目录导读:

深入解析,数据仓库与数据库之间的本质区别及其应用场景,数据仓库和数据库有什么区别?

图片来源于网络,如有侵权联系删除

  1. 数据仓库与数据库的区别
  2. 应用场景

随着大数据时代的到来,数据仓库和数据库在众多企业和组织中扮演着至关重要的角色,尽管两者都与数据存储和分析有关,但它们在架构、功能、应用场景等方面存在诸多差异,本文将深入探讨数据仓库与数据库之间的本质区别,以帮助读者更好地理解它们各自的特点和应用场景。

数据仓库与数据库的区别

1、架构设计

数据库:数据库主要针对结构化数据,采用关系型模型,将数据存储在多个表中,并通过表之间的关系进行关联,数据库通常用于存储和管理日常业务数据,如企业资源规划(ERP)、客户关系管理(CRM)等。

数据仓库:数据仓库采用多层数据模型,包括底层的数据源、中间层的OLAP(在线分析处理)层和顶层的数据集市,数据仓库旨在为数据分析提供支持,将来自多个数据库、文件系统等的数据进行整合、清洗、转换和加载,以便于数据分析和挖掘。

2、功能特点

数据库:数据库主要提供数据的存储、检索、更新、删除等基本功能,以满足日常业务需求,数据库的查询语言通常为SQL(结构化查询语言),便于用户进行数据操作。

数据仓库:数据仓库除了具备数据库的基本功能外,还提供数据集成、数据清洗、数据转换、数据加载等功能,数据仓库的查询语言通常为MDX(多维表达式)或SQL,以支持多维数据分析。

3、数据类型

数据库:数据库主要存储结构化数据,如文本、数字、日期等。

深入解析,数据仓库与数据库之间的本质区别及其应用场景,数据仓库和数据库有什么区别?

图片来源于网络,如有侵权联系删除

数据仓库:数据仓库可以存储结构化、半结构化和非结构化数据,如文本、图片、视频等。

4、数据更新频率

数据库:数据库的数据更新频率较高,通常为实时或近实时。

数据仓库:数据仓库的数据更新频率较低,通常为定时或周期性更新。

5、数据存储

数据库:数据库采用集中式存储,所有数据存储在同一服务器上。

数据仓库:数据仓库采用分布式存储,将数据分散存储在多个服务器上,以提高数据访问速度和存储容量。

应用场景

1、数据库应用场景

(1)企业内部业务系统:如ERP、CRM、供应链管理等。

深入解析,数据仓库与数据库之间的本质区别及其应用场景,数据仓库和数据库有什么区别?

图片来源于网络,如有侵权联系删除

(2)金融系统:如银行、证券、保险等。

(3)政府机构:如公安、税务、社保等。

2、数据仓库应用场景

(1)市场分析:通过对销售、客户、竞争等方面的数据进行分析,为企业提供决策支持。

(2)风险管理:通过对历史数据进行分析,识别潜在风险,降低企业损失。

(3)客户关系管理:通过对客户数据进行分析,优化客户服务,提高客户满意度。

(4)运营优化:通过对企业内部数据进行分析,优化生产、供应链等环节,提高企业效率。

数据仓库与数据库在架构、功能、应用场景等方面存在诸多差异,了解这些差异有助于我们更好地选择合适的数据存储和分析工具,在实际应用中,根据企业需求和业务场景,合理运用数据仓库和数据库,为企业创造更大的价值。

标签: #数据仓库和数据库有什么区别

黑狐家游戏
  • 评论列表

留言评论